ios開發(fā)入門語言 ios開發(fā) 語言

ios系統(tǒng)是基于什么語言開發(fā)的

ios開發(fā)使用的語言是objective-c(也稱object-c),是基于C++的。iOS開發(fā)的標準語言是objective-c。是c的一種超集, 它是對c的擴展,支持面向對象編程。像后來的一些高級語言java,c#等都借鑒了該語言的面向對象特性。

貴港網站建設公司成都創(chuàng)新互聯(lián)公司,貴港網站設計制作,有大型網站制作公司豐富經驗。已為貴港近1000家提供企業(yè)網站建設服務。企業(yè)網站搭建\外貿營銷網站建設要多少錢,請找那個售后服務好的貴港做網站的公司定做!

蘋果手機的IOS系統(tǒng)部分有采用C語言編寫的,但是具體是不是采用C++編譯的無法得知。蘋果IOS系統(tǒng)開發(fā)工具是基于Xcode編寫的。蘋果手機的整個系統(tǒng)的動畫更流暢。

iOS開發(fā)語言主要包括:C語言基礎、Obiective-C編程語言、Swift編程語言,C語言基礎C語言是開發(fā)語言的基礎,是最常用的一門程序設計語言,最常用于編寫計算機程序。

iOS開發(fā)主流編程語言是Object-C以及Swift。Objective-C主要用于iOS開發(fā)。Objective-C在C的基礎上,加入面向對象特性而成的編程語言。Swift是蘋果公司在2014上發(fā)布的全新開發(fā)語言。

iOS開發(fā)就是為裝有iOS系統(tǒng)完成應用軟件或游戲軟件的開發(fā),iOS開發(fā)常用的語言有C語言、Obiective-C編程語言和Swift編程語言。

iOS開發(fā)語言主要包括:C語言基礎、Obiective-C編程、Swift、UIKit框架 C語言基礎 C語言是開發(fā)語言的基礎,是最常用的一門程序設計語言,最常用于編寫計算機程序。

APP開發(fā)語言有哪些?

基于基于安卓(Android)的APP開發(fā)語言 java語言 基于基于安卓(Android)的APP使用的語言主要是Java語言,Java語言已經流行了20幾年,它的特點是功能強大,簡單易用。在企業(yè)應用中備受青睞。

開發(fā)APP用的語言如下:運行在手機端的應用(APP)主要有三個平臺,安卓,iOS,WP。

Java語言:這是在Android平臺開發(fā)APP應用程序做IAP、廣告以及特使系統(tǒng)功能時所需要到的開發(fā)語言。一般開發(fā)安卓APP應用軟件主要使用的編程語言也是Java,如果在開發(fā)過程中需要切換語言,可以通過JNI來完成。

C++語言這是一款最適合做跨平臺APP的開發(fā)語言,同時C++也是微軟的WindowsPhone系列智能手機主要APP應用程序的開發(fā)語言。

ios開發(fā)用什么語言

ios開發(fā)使用的語言是objective-c(也稱object-c),是基于C++的。iOS開發(fā)的標準語言是objective-c。是c的一種超集, 它是對c的擴展,支持面向對象編程。像后來的一些高級語言java,c#等都借鑒了該語言的面向對象特性。

蘋果app開發(fā)語言是Objective-C被認為是iOS app開發(fā)的標準語言,通過蘋果的Xcode集成開發(fā)環(huán)境(IDE)使用Objective-C來開發(fā)。 Objective-C具有以下優(yōu)點:開發(fā)的高效能性,可以讓你充分利用手機的各項功能。

在MAC OS X系統(tǒng)下,運用蘋果提供的SDK等開發(fā)工具包,可以用來做IOS開發(fā),開發(fā)后的程序在Iphone虛擬機中進行測試,運用的主要語言為Object-c。與C#類似。Object-c僅支持單一父類繼承,不支持多重繼承。

蘋果手機的IOS系統(tǒng)部分有采用C語言編寫的,但是具體是不是采用C編譯的無法得知。蘋果IOS系統(tǒng)開發(fā)工具是基于Xcode編寫的。蘋果手機的整個系統(tǒng)的動畫更流暢。

Swift語言,蘋果于2014年WWDC發(fā)布的新開發(fā)語言,可與Objective-C共同運行于MacOS和iOS平臺,用于搭建基于蘋果平臺的應用程序。該語言語法內容混合了OC,JS,Python,語法簡單,使用方便,并可與OC混合使用。

IOS是蘋果自己開發(fā)的,貌似從歷史上追索是從FreeBSD上開始的,F(xiàn)reeBSD又是一Unix衍生,ios內核應該是C語言開發(fā)的,至于是不是純C就不知道了,又不是開放的,個人覺得內核是C,上層還是C++寫的。

要做ios和安卓app需要學習什么編程語言?

1、Java語言 通常情況下,AndroidAPP軟件應用程序的開發(fā)主要是通過使用Java編程語言來實現(xiàn)的。另外,如果在APP的開發(fā)過程中需要切換語言,則可以通過JNI完成。

2、Java語言這是在Android平臺開發(fā)APP應用程序做IAP、廣告以及特使系統(tǒng)功能時所需要到的開發(fā)語言。一般開發(fā)安卓APP應用軟件主要使用的編程語言也是Java,如果在開發(fā)過程中需要切換語言,可以通過JNI來完成。

3、java語言 基于基于安卓(Android)的APP使用的語言主要是Java語言,Java語言已經流行了20幾年,它的特點是功能強大,簡單易用。在企業(yè)應用中備受青睞。主要用于網頁、企業(yè)級開發(fā)、普通應用軟件和游戲后臺。

4、安卓編程需要linux語言 Linux是一套免費使用和自由傳播的類Unix操作系統(tǒng),是一個基于POSIX和Unix的多用戶、多任務、支持多線程和多CPU的操作系統(tǒng)。伴隨著互聯(lián)網的發(fā)展,Linux得到了來自全世界軟件愛好者、組織、公司的支持。

5、蘋果的,ios,比較麻煩,需要mac電腦,然后里面安裝xcode開發(fā)工具。

6、IOSIOS平臺的應用軟件及游戲開發(fā)主要是基于C++語言,所以你學好C++語言及該語言相應的類庫(如微軟的MFC類庫),就可以從事該平臺軟件開發(fā)了。

ios游戲開發(fā)需要學什么技術?

開發(fā)環(huán)境及工具。首先一定要配置好開發(fā)環(huán)境及開發(fā)工具,才能做后續(xù)的學習。開發(fā)語言。這是學習iOS的重點,以后應用就需要使用這種語言來開發(fā)App。重要性不言而喻。這個學習的過程就是多看書,多練習。

如果想成為android應用開發(fā)者,最基本的是需要懂得用Java語言和XML知識。掌握了這兩種語言后再裝個Eclipse和AndroidSDK,就可以做開發(fā)了。當然,還得學Android特有的API的用法。Java和XML只是編程基礎。

游戲開發(fā)需要學習:基礎公共課、專業(yè)技能課、游戲程序方向。

如果你想從事移動平臺的游戲開發(fā),Android主流JAVA語言,iOS主流Object-C語言,那么你就要去學習這個平臺主流的語言,而在個人主機上主流的游戲開發(fā)語言現(xiàn)在包括以后很長時間也還是C++。

游戲開發(fā)需要學的內容,具體如下:游戲概述、Photoshop平面軟件及像素美術、3dsmax軟件基礎及效果圖制作、游戲程序設計基礎及游戲制作原理、游戲策劃、制作、測試及運營實踐游戲行業(yè)規(guī)劃及職業(yè)素質。

分享名稱:ios開發(fā)入門語言 ios開發(fā) 語言
文章分享:http://muchs.cn/article19/digdddh.html

成都網站建設公司_創(chuàng)新互聯(lián),為您提供網站排名、搜索引擎優(yōu)化、軟件開發(fā)用戶體驗、關鍵詞優(yōu)化、動態(tài)網站

廣告

聲明:本網站發(fā)布的內容(圖片、視頻和文字)以用戶投稿、用戶轉載內容為主,如果涉及侵權請盡快告知,我們將會在第一時間刪除。文章觀點不代表本網站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內容未經允許不得轉載,或轉載時需注明來源: 創(chuàng)新互聯(lián)

商城網站建設